Tirukkural translations into Polish

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

As of 2015, there are at least two translations of the Tirukkural available in the Polish language.[1]

The first Polish translation of the Kural text was made in prose in 1958 by Umadevi and Wandy Dynowskiej,[2]:120 published by the Indo-Polish Library (Biblioteka Polsko-Indyjska).[3] With 141 pages, it was only a partial translation. During the same year, a parallel edition by the same translator appeared in Poland.[4] A verse translation was made by Bohdan Gębarski, published in 1977 under the title Tirukkural. Święta księga południowych Indii.[3] It is a complete translation. It was published again in 1998.[5]
